Share via


IDTSExecutable100.Validate Method

This API supports the SQL Server 2012 infrastructure and is not intended to be used directly from your code.

Verify that the executable will successfully execute by validating all its dependencies and other items before executing it.

Namespace:  Microsoft.SqlServer.Dts.Runtime.Wrapper
Assembly:  Microsoft.SqlServer.DTSRuntimeWrap (in Microsoft.SqlServer.DTSRuntimeWrap.dll)

Syntax

'Declaration
Function Validate ( _
    pConnections As IDTSConnections100, _
    pVariables As IDTSVariables100, _
    pEvents As IDTSEvents100, _
    pLog As IDTSLogging100 _
) As DTSExecResult
'Usage
Dim instance As IDTSExecutable100 
Dim pConnections As IDTSConnections100 
Dim pVariables As IDTSVariables100 
Dim pEvents As IDTSEvents100 
Dim pLog As IDTSLogging100 
Dim returnValue As DTSExecResult 

returnValue = instance.Validate(pConnections, _
    pVariables, pEvents, pLog)
DTSExecResult Validate(
    IDTSConnections100 pConnections,
    IDTSVariables100 pVariables,
    IDTSEvents100 pEvents,
    IDTSLogging100 pLog
)
DTSExecResult Validate(
    [InAttribute] IDTSConnections100^ pConnections, 
    [InAttribute] IDTSVariables100^ pVariables, 
    [InAttribute] IDTSEvents100^ pEvents, 
    [InAttribute] IDTSLogging100^ pLog
)
abstract Validate : 
        pConnections:IDTSConnections100 * 
        pVariables:IDTSVariables100 * 
        pEvents:IDTSEvents100 * 
        pLog:IDTSLogging100 -> DTSExecResult
function Validate(
    pConnections : IDTSConnections100, 
    pVariables : IDTSVariables100, 
    pEvents : IDTSEvents100, 
    pLog : IDTSLogging100
) : DTSExecResult

Parameters

Return Value

Type: Microsoft.SqlServer.Dts.Runtime.Wrapper.DTSExecResult
The result that indicates success, failure, or other status from running the executable.

See Also

Reference

IDTSExecutable100 Interface

Microsoft.SqlServer.Dts.Runtime.Wrapper Namespace